📅 On this day in 451:
Attila the Hun captures Metz in France, killing most of its inhabitants and burning the town.

On the 6th of April 1999: Benny Andersson and Björn Ulvaeus' musical "Mamma Mia!", featuring the songs of ABBA, opens at the Prince Edward Theatre in London's West End; transfers twice to other venues and its run is interrupted by COVID-19 in March of 2020.

🧪 On This Day — 7 April 1795
The Metric System was officially adopted in France, standardising units of measurement.A foundation for science, engineering, and global data consistency.#NITheCS #Mathematics #ScienceHistory #OnThisDay
